West Valley is a perfect 10-0 against Anderson since December of 2021 and they'll have a chance to extend that dominance on Tuesday. The West Valley Eagles will square off against the Anderson Cubs at 7:30 p.m. West Valley is coming into the matchup hot, having won their last three games.
Last Friday, West Valley earned a 70-58 win over Yreka.

West Valley's success was spearheaded by the efforts of Jordan Heacock, who almost dropped a double-double on 27 points and nine rebounds, and Taiton Brimhall, who dropped a double-double on 13 points and 11 boards. Those 11 boards gave Brimhall a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Declan Morris, who posted 11 points.
West Valley sm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 18 offensive boards. That's the most offensive rebounds they've managed all season.
Meanwhile, Anderson was able to grind out a solid victory over Central Valley on Friday, taking the game 32-23. The win continues a trend for the Cubs in their matchups with the Falcons: they've now won nine in a row.
West Valley pushed their record up to 16-10 with the victory, which was their fourth straight at home. The wins came thanks in part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 65.8 points over those games. As for Anderson, their record now sits at 10-16.
West Valley was able to grind out a solid win over Anderson when the teams last played back in January, winning 54-43. The rematch might be a little tougher for West Valley since the squad won't have the home-court adv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
